I don't think it's hazing to require pledges to wear pins, but I think the requirement must be reasonable. That would exclude requiring them to wear the pins 24 hours a day without exception. I think having pledges wear pins on their pajamas (or whatever else they may sleep in) is unconscionably stupid. Besides, that sort of requirement degrades the pin, which should be treated with respect and worn on clothes that are at least street clothes. Anyway, it's that sort of inane requirement that results in overbroad rules as a response.
